Later this month, Bijoux chef Scott Gottlich will spend a couple nights digging into the past. The culinary archeologist has created what he calls the Classics Dinner, meaning escargot, oysters Rockefeller, stuffed lobster and beef Wellington and other fine dining favorites from days of yore..

The dishes will be paired with wine selections by Gina Gottlich. You can relive the era of Morgan, Rockefeller and McDuck at the Classics Dinner for $65 per person or $90 per person with wine pairings May 29 and 30. Reservations at 214-350-6100.
